I disagree that it "ticks the most boxes". Quite the opposite. It's a very niche product. I believe it got these awards because it did exactly what it set out to. Fun affordable sports cars are few and far between. The 86 did it really well. The Porsche 911 & Boxter, Renault Megane RS265 and Volkswagen Scirocco are all much better performance cars as seen in the BFYB & PCOTY challenges but none offered the same level of enjoyment for each dollar spent. If COTY was purely performance based the 86 wouldn't rate a mention, nor would it get the tick for everyday driveability. Why else would the Volkswagen up! Holden Volt, Falcon Ecoboost and Mazda CX5 all be compared? They were all pioneers in one way or another.
